* Extracted collectd plugin into a seperate library: memsql-collectd * https://github.com/memsql/memsql-collectd * Better make clean
2.7.2
* Fixed Master node detection in certain situations
2.7.1
* Tweaks to Network Testing module * Changed the API a bit to operate better in a distributed environment
2.7.0
* Added Network Testing module * Kick off a bandwidth or latency test against a MemSQL server * Lots of little tweaks here and there * Refactored out some shared logic into sql_utility * Insert MemSQL variables into the Ops Facts system
2.6.0
* Added a useful class called SQLLockManager * Produces SQLLock's attached to a database table * These provide the means to coordinate resource access in a distributed system * Locks timeout if they havn't been pinged in a configurable expiry time * Ensure deadlocks can't happen due to parts of the distributed architecture failing
2.5.0
* The MemSQL collect plugin now flushes data using a thread * this helps stabalize insert timing * keeps collectd from falling behind by 40ms+ during a flush * Don't send diskinfo from the collectd plugin, the df plugin is now required for Ops